This neodymium magnet has a special magnetization compared to our normal blockmagnets. Here are the magnetic poles on the two small opposing 10 x 10 mm surfaces. This magnetic block is magnetized by its height of 30 mm. This magnetization is most widespread with neodymium rodmagnets. Our school magnets are also magnetized in the same way that they are often used in schools for magnetism lessons.
To illustrate the magnetization, we have placed the neodymium magnet on a school magnet that is varnished in color. Here you can see the direction of magnetization very well.

Technical specifications

Lenght: 10 mm
Width: 10 mm
Height H: 30 mm
Adhesive force: 5,8 kg
Material: Neodymium
Magnetization quality: N40
Maximum temperature: 80 °C
Coating: Nickel (Ni-Cu-Ni)
Magnetization direction: axial (parallel to the height)
Volume: 3000 mm³
Weight: 22,8 g
Tolerance: +/- 0,1 mm

Technical specifications for magnetization grade N40

Material Remanence Coercivity Energy product Maximum temperature
  Br bHc iHc (BxH)max  
  Gauss (G) Tesla (T) typ. kOe kA/m kOe kA/m MGOe kJ/m 3  
N40 12600-12900 1.26-1.29 10.5-12.0 860-955 ≥  12 ≥  955 38-40 303-318 ≤  80

Safety Notice

NdFeB magnets are hard and brittle. Especially with thinner dimensions / higher adhesive forces, these can easily break or splinter! An uncontrolled impact of two magnets as well as an external, mechanical shock or pressure load should therefore be avoided!

Determination of the magnetic force

The adhesive force of our magnets is determined at room temperature on a polished plate made of steel S235JR (ST37) with a thickness of 10 mm by the vertical withdrawal of the magnet (1kg ~ 10 N). A different value down to -10% compared to the specified value is possible in exceptional cases. In general, the value is exceeded. Please note that for thinner, painted and not absolute plan undergrounds the adhesive force represents only one raction of the specified values.
